35th Surajkund International Crafts Mela 2022

  • Surajkund International Crafts Mela -2022 will be held in Faridabad from 19 March to 4 April, 2022.

  • It is jointly hosted by the Surajkund Mela Authority in collaboration with the Union Ministries of Tourism, Textiles, Culture, External Affairs and Department of Tourism, Government of Haryana and Haryana Tourism Corporation.
  • The Surajkund Mela is unique as it showcases the richness and diversity of the handicrafts, handlooms and cultural fabric of India and is one of the largest crafts fairs in the world.
  • Jammu and Kashmir is the theme state and Uzbekistan is the partner nation.

‘One Nation, One Product' Concept

  • Visakhapatnam railway station, Andhra Pradesh is the first station in the East Coast railway to implement the 'One Nation, One Product' concept of the Government of India on a pilot basis for 15 days.
  • The Railway Board of the Indian Railways identified one station on each zonal railway for the implementation of the concept.
  • The objective is to support local businesses and entrepreneurs using railways.
  • One Nation, One product concept is based on the One District, One product scheme by GoI.
  • The Etikoppaka toys and handicraft products from the village will be showcased and sold at the Visakhapatnam station.

India’s Largest Dredger

  • Cochin Shipyard Limited (CSL) has signed an agreement with the Dredging Corporation of India (DCI) to build India’s largest Dredger.
  • It is India’s First Make in India dredger in collaboration with the Industriele Handels Combinatie (IHC) Holland.
  • The project costs Rs. 920 crore and will be delivered in 34 months.
  • Dredger in India is a big step forward in our push for Aatmanirbhar Bharat.
  • The objective is to fulfil the Maritime India Vision 2030.
  • The 127- metre- long and 28-metre-wide dredger has the capacity of 12,000 cubic metre.
  • This will also be a big boost to the Port led development plan of the GoI.

36th International Geological Congress

  • The 36th International Geological Congress will be held in New Delhi from 20 March to 22 March, 2022 virtually.

  • The theme of the event is Geosciences: The Basic Science for a Sustainable Future.
  • The three-day event will provide a unique platform for knowledge and experience sharing in the field of geosciences and professional networking.
  • It is a joint initiative of Ministry of Mines, Ministry of Earth Sciences, National Science Academy and Science Academies of Bangladesh, Nepal and Sri Lanka.
  • It will give first-hand information on latest technologies in mining, mineral exploration and management of water, mineral resource and the environment.
  • It is also known as the Olympics of Geosciences.

ICGS Saksham

  • Defence Secretary Dr Ajay Kumar commissioned Indian Coast Guard Ship (ICGS) Saksham, the fifth in the series Offshore Patrol Vessels (OPVs) class, at Goa.
  • The 105-meter OPV has been designed and built indigenously by Goa Shipyard Limited and fitted with advance technology, navigation and communication equipment, sensors and machinery.
  • ICGS Saksham has enhanced the ICG Operational capability to discharge the multiple maritime tasks. The induction of this Vessel will give boost to the maritime protection of our vast coastline of Western seaboard.
  • The ship can displace approximately 2,350 tonnes.
  • This ship will be in Kochi after it joins Indian Coast Guard (ICG). It will be used extensively for surveillance in Exclusive Economic Zones.

UPI Lite for Small Value Offline Transactions

  • The National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) will launch On-Device Wallet named ‘UPI Lite’.

  • UPI Lite will help UPI users to enable small value transactions in an offline mode.

  • It will be launched as a pilot with multiple banks and app providers in next few days.
  • users will be able to allocate funds from their bank account to UPI Lite. These funds will be available in a designated account on-device on the common library of the users' UPI app for making transactions offline.
  • It enables transactions without Additional factor authentication or UPI Personal Identification Number (PIN).
  • Upper Limit of payment transaction is Rs. 200.

SBI to Grant USD 1 billion to Sri Lanka

  • India announced a USD 1 billion Line of Credit (LOC) to Sri Lanka as part of its financial assistance to deal with its economic crisis.

  • The finance ministry announced State Bank of India (SBI) will provide USD 1 billion credit facility to Sri Lanka for procurement of food, medicines and other essential items.
  • China’s debt-trap diplomacy had succeeded in making Sri Lanka to give the Hambantota Port and 15, 000 acres of land around it on lease for 99 years to China.
  • In addition to the USD 1 billion LOC India has also offered a series of economic package announcements like currency swap arrangements of USD 400 million and a debt of USD 515 million for two months to Sri Lanka to clear its immediate problems.

Deloitte Global Power of Retailing 2022

  • Deloitte’s Global Powers of Retailing 2022 report reviews the global economic scenario and its impact on the retailing industry.
  • Walmart Inc, an American Multinational retail corporation has topped the list of top 250 global retailers.
  • Reliance Retail Limited (RRL) from India has secured 56th position on the list.
  • Reliance Retail was the second fastest growing retailer, with a five- year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) in revenue of 49.4% in FY2015-FY2020.
  • Amazon secured second place followed by Costco Wholesale Corporation.

Global Recycling Day

  • Global Recycling Day is celebrated every year on 18 March.

  • It is observed to help recognize the importance of recycling in securing the future of our planet.
  • The theme of the day 2022 is “Recycling Fraternity”.
  • The first ever Recycling Day was celebrated on 2018.
  • It is an initiative of the Bureau of International Recycling (BIR), which focus on the sustainable and inclusive development of recycling.
